 Pore Professional - this is a pro balm which is designed to minimize the appearance of pores, I think it is new and it claims to be lightweight and oil free, I was told that is contains silicone which smoothes your skin... I can honestly say that if,like me,you can't be bothered in the morning to spend ages on your make up,this is an amazing product,it gives your skin a 'coat' that is not greasy but very smooth which allows you to apply your foundation flawlessly, I even found that I am using less foundation! you also get quite allot, so although a little pricey, I defiantly reckon this will last you a good while... the cost of this is £23.50 which I would consider quite pricey but it will save you money on foundation and will last you a long time! 8/10 you can purchase it here



 





















Erase Paste - This product is a brightening camouflage for eyes and face and I was sold it to use under my eyes to cover dark circles,which I suffer badly with, it comes in a small pot which I just can't understand why they would put it in such a silly pot! the opening to the pot is very narrow (they even give you a spatula to get it out with! as if they knew this) you do need to get it out with your finger as I found using a concealer brush was quite difficult, and you ended up with too much product. Once the product is on, I think that the positive points are that unlike concealer it is very moisturising and does not dry out or crack under your eyes during the day, however for me I just don't feel it gives me enough coverage, I think that I need something with a more orange pigment to counteract the blue, this I feel just leaves me with an ashy tone under my eye... the cost of this is £19.50 however I feel that you can get better and cheaper products than this one.. Sorry! 4/10 you can buy it here

 











They're Real Mascara- Oh My this is the most amazing Mascara I have ever tried! I used to use YSL Luxurious Mascara for a False Lash effect which costs approx £23 and I vowed I would never find mascara like it however I believe this beauty from benefit has done it! It has a special brush which has a 'hedgehog' at the end which allows you to get even the smallest lashes; it also draws a decent amount of product out of the packet and covers your lashes oh so well! The only thing is it is a nightmare to get off unless you have a really oily eye makeup remover.. This costs £18.50 is a 10/10
